The Mandan community mourns the passing of Portia Elbie Matthiesen, age 21, who died February 8, 2026, following injuries in an automobile accident. In light of the community’s generous floral tributes, the family requests that anyone wishing to honor Portia instead consider donations to Furry Friends Rockin Rescue, in memory of her love for animals.

Portia was born on September 4, 2004, to Troy Matthiesen and Jessica (Schlosser) Wright and was a beloved sister to Brodey and Parker. She was her mother’s best friend and confidant and cherished by her father from her earliest days. Portia attended St. Joseph’s Grade School, Mandan Middle School, and graduated from Mandan High School in 2023, excelling academically and in athletics, particularly soccer.

She met her fiancé, Seth Boyko, while working at Jack’s Steakhouse, and the two quickly became inseparable. Portia loved adventure, the outdoors, flying crop planes with Seth, and building a life together on their farm. She earned a business degree from Bismarck State College and worked at Bed ’N’ Biscuit Ranch, training and caring for dogs, while pursuing her goal of becoming a large-animal veterinarian. She recently returned from Texas, certified in cattle pregnancy checking, artificial insemination, and ultrasound, and was preparing to launch her own mobile veterinary service.

Portia’s vibrant personality, infectious smile, quick wit, and zest for life brought joy to family, friends, and coworkers alike. She loved deeply, lived fully, and will be forever missed.

Visitation will be held Friday, February 13, from 5:00 to 7:00 p.m. at Parkway Funeral Service, followed by a prayer service at 7:00 p.m. Funeral services are scheduled for 11:00 a.m. Saturday, February 14, 2026, at Evangel, Main Auditorium, 3225 N. 14th St., Bismarck, with burial at Fairview Cemetery at 3:00 p.m.

Portia is survived by her parents, siblings, fiancé, grandparents, aunts, uncles, cousins, and extended family, and was preceded in death by her paternal grandfather Robert Matthiesen and her great-grandparents.
